As of July 2026, Robert Aderholt is a Republican candidate for U.S. House District 4 in Alabama in the 2026 election. Federal Election Commission filings report $1,022,664 in total receipts for the 2026 cycle. 1 stock transaction has been disclosed under the STOCK Act. The most recent was a sale of GSK on July 28, 2025. All figures on this page are drawn from primary sources — FEC filings, congressional records, and STOCK Act disclosures — and link back to them.

Robert Aderholt represents Alabama's 4th congressional district in the U.S. House, where he has served since 1997. He chairs the House Appropriations Subcommittee on Labor, Health and Human Services, and Education in the 119th Congress and previously served as a municipal judge in Haleyville, Alabama.
